This exceptional 81-acre parcel presents a unique investment opportunity in Amarillo, Texas. Located between Sundown Land and McCormick Road, this unplatted land boasts significant commercial potential due to its impressive approximately 1500 feet of frontage along South Coulter Street. The property's prime location offers excellent visibility and accessibility, making it ideal for a wide range of commercial developments. The permitted zoning is OCL, providing flexibility for various uses. This expansive tract is ready for immediate development, offering a blank canvas for ambitious projects.
